        I agree. The time difference between uk and us will effect the viewer ratings. But with this new deal it makes it easier for haymon to recruit more uk talent. I'd really like to see the specifics of this deal the price, which fights go on where, and if theres any ancillary programs
        Pretty sure ITV will pick up most of the SHO cards and certain FOX cards. The deal calls for MINIMUM 15 shows a year but likely it will be more. I'd guess four live shows in the UK, and the rest will be PBC shows picked up by ITV.

        It does allow Haymon to recruit some UK talent now. I wouldn't expect him to "takeover" the market or anything, but gives him some additional dates while getting international revenue for his US PBC shows.
